Ingredients I Prefer

I find it helpful to understand the active ingredients in a topical analgesic. Some products use menthol, camphor, or herbal extracts to create a cooling or warming effect. Others may include ingredients designed to support circulation or soothe tired muscles. I always read the label carefully so I know what I am putting on my horse’s skin. If my horse has sensitive skin, I lean toward gentler formulas.

Cooling vs. Warming Formulas

One thing I consider is whether I want a cooling or warming effect. Cooling products often feel refreshing after exercise and can help with temporary soreness. Warming formulas may be better when I want to loosen tight muscles before activity. I choose based on my horse’s condition and how the horse usually responds. In my experience, some horses prefer one over the other, so I watch for signs of comfort or irritation.

Ease of Application

I always prefer a product that is simple to apply. A good topical analgesic should spread easily, absorb well, and not leave a sticky mess. I like creams, gels, or liniments depending on the situation, but I make sure the packaging is practical and the instructions are clear. If I can apply it quickly and evenly, it saves time and makes the process easier for both me and my horse.

Safety and Skin Sensitivity

Safety is one of my top concerns. I avoid products that may irritate the skin or cause discomfort, especially if my horse has cuts, scrapes, or sensitive areas. I always do a small patch test when I try a new product for the first time. If I notice redness, swelling, or unusual behavior, I stop using it right away. I also make sure to follow the directions carefully and never use more than recommended.

When I Use Topical Analgesics

I usually use a topical analgesic after exercise, during recovery periods, or when my horse seems mildly stiff. I do not rely on it as a replacement for veterinary care. If the soreness is severe, persistent, or linked to swelling or lameness, I contact my vet. In my experience, topical analgesics are best for temporary relief and supportive care, not for treating serious injuries.
